**WW2 British RAF 608 Squadron Bloody Terrified True Story of a Pathfinder Crew Used Softcover Reference Book** This used softcover reference book provides a detailed account of the Royal Air Force 608 Squadron during the Second World War, specifically focusing on the experiences of a Pathfinder crew. The narrative is centered on personal testimony and true stories, offering insight into the operational duties, challenges, and day-to-day realities faced by squadron members. The book includes a comprehensive chronology of missions, personnel accounts, and contextual background on the formation and evolution of the 608 Squadron. Illustrated with black-and-white photographs, mission records, and maps, the publication serves as a resource for those researching RAF aerial operations, Pathfinder tactics, and crew experiences during WWII. As a used reference, signs of general handling or shelf wear may be present. This title is intended as a factual exploration for military historians and collectors interested in RAF history and World War II aviation. Total of 235 pages.
